What is a Bicycle Pump?

A bicycle pump is a manual or electric device specifically designed to inflate bicycle tires. It consists of a cylindrical tube with a piston inside and a valve at one end. By pushing or pulling the piston, air is drawn into the pump and then expelled into the tire through the valve.

Choosing the Right Bicycle Pump

When selecting a bicycle pump, it’s essential to consider factors like the type of valve, desired pressure range, and ease of use. Some pumps come with pressure gauges, allowing precise pressure monitoring, while others have ergonomic handles for comfortable inflation. Tips for Using a Bicycle Pump

  • Ensure the valve is compatible with your bike’s tire valve. Use an adapter if necessary.
  • Before inflating the tire, remove the valve cap and loosen the valve nut if present.
  • Apply some lubricant to the valve to ensure a smooth attachment and seal.
  • Pump with smooth and consistent strokes, maintaining a steady rhythm.
  • Periodically check the tire pressure using a pressure gauge and adjust as needed.
  • Once the desired pressure is reached, remove the pump, reattach the valve cap, and tighten the valve nut.
